Loudoun County, VA (January 29, 2024) – On Saturday, January 27, 2024, the Loudoun County Sheriff’s Office (LCSO) was honored to provide Master Deputy Jeremy Krapfl with a motor escort home after he spent more than two weeks in a local hospital and rehabilitation facility.
On January 11, MD Krapfl and Deputy First Class Brian Plaugher were on their motorcycles responding to a motor vehicle crash on Watson Road in Leesburg when they were struck by an oncoming vehicle that crossed into their lane. Both were immediately transported to the hospital, and DFC Plaugher was treated and released the same day. MD Krapfl suffered significant injuries to his left leg, has undergone four surgeries, and still has a lengthy recovery ahead.
